What can I say about us? And why Macclesfield Outdoors? I'm a keen walker who lives in Macclesfield, and enjoy cycling as well, and I set up this website for no better reason than wanting to promote walking and cycling in the countryside around Macclesfield. This website just started out as a set of walking and cycling routes. However, there are many more countryside pursuits than just walking and cycling, so it quickly grew into a comprehensive, single-point resource of information on all aspects of Macclesfield outdoors.
I first got the idea for the Macclesfield Outdoors website when I moved to Macclesfield in 2006. Once I’d moved in I started looking on the internet for suitable local walking and cycling guides. While I found some websites with information about walks and cycle routes near to Macclesfield, this information was spread over several websites, some of which are not easy to find (refer to our Links pages). Furthermore, it occurred to me that it would be beneficial to have information about all outdoor pursuits, and their availability in the countryside around Macclesfield, on ONE website.
I'm also interested in the programming side of website design, and I was looking for an idea for a new website that I could program.
I started designing the Macclesfield Outdoors website during the Christmas break in 2006, and was inspired further by taking myself off for a few walks in and around Macclesfield Forest and Tegg’s Nose, and a few cycle rides along the lanes and bridleways between Macclesfield and Alderley Edge. In fact I came up with the routes for Walk 1 and Cycle Route 1 during that time.
Since then, I have been adding to the website, with more walking and cycling routes, and the addition of information on other activities such as orienteering, horse riding and rock climbing. To make this website a complete and single source of information on all things outdoors in and around Macclesfield, I’ve included information on local public transport, places to visit, ease of access, accommodation, and places to eat and drink along the way.
